A Versatile Reagent and Method for Direct Aliphatic Sulfonylation

An efficient methodology has been developed for the two‐step synthesis of aliphatic sulfinate salts, sulfonamides, sulfonyl fluorides, and unsymmetrical sulfones on the basis of alkylation of a new versatile sulfonylating reagent. The new reagent is easily accessible in one step; the developed protocols are conducted under mild conditions and have a broad substrate scope.
